Output 74500d1d10bae4b2cccf04a9b8b63d8e3c1bb83309238849bcf1bbc4eaa46e0f:0

value
628000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8248d054e87841ba99e65fadce0163ef6ef3ba41 OP_EQUAL
address
3DZtzfyxPuRt1P7AhBKCdsChMjZonmhwRU
transaction
74500d1d10bae4b2cccf04a9b8b63d8e3c1bb83309238849bcf1bbc4eaa46e0f
spent
true